What is a memorial designer?

Memorial designers are professionals who create and customize monuments, headstones, plaques, and other commemorative structures to honor and remember individuals or events. They work closely with clients to design personalized tributes that reflect the life, values, and wishes of the person being memorialized. Memorial designers use materials like granite, marble, bronze, and other durable substances, often incorporating engravings, images, and symbols. Their role blends artistic creativity with technical skill and sensitivity to help families and organizations create lasting memorials.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a memorial designer?

To thrive as a Memorial Designer, you need a strong background in art or design, attention to detail, and knowledge of materials such as stone, bronze, or glass, often supported by a degree in fine arts or design. Familiarity with computer-aided design (CAD) software, engraving tools, and monument-specific design programs is typically required. Creativity, compassion, and strong communication skills help you interpret clients' wishes and create meaningful tributes. These skills ensure that each memorial is both aesthetically pleasing and a respectful, lasting reflection of those it honors.

What are common challenges faced by memorial designers when working with clients and how can they be addressed?

Memorial Designers often navigate emotionally sensitive situations as they work closely with clients who are grieving the loss of a loved one. One common challenge is balancing the client's wishes and the practical limitations of materials, cemetery regulations, and budget constraints. Designers must communicate compassionately and clearly, offering creative solutions that honor the client's vision while adhering to logistical requirements. Building strong listening skills and maintaining empathy are crucial for fostering trust and ensuring a meaningful final memorial.

How do you become a memorial designer?

To become a memorial designer, individuals typically need a background in art, design, or a related field, along with skills in sculpture, engraving, or monument creation. Gaining experience through apprenticeships or working with established memorial companies is common, and knowledge of materials like stone, metal, and concrete is essential. Certification is not always required but can enhance credibility and job prospects.

Radiology Technologist at Providence Hood River Memorial Hospital in Hood River, OR.

Per Diem/Variable Shift

The Radiology Technologist performs imaging examinations according to physicians orders, utilizing a variety of sophisticated imaging equipment, taking into account individual patients unique and/or age-related needs. Utilizes clinical knowledge and judgment in regard for proper positioning factors, radiation dose calibration of technique and patient treatment needed to produce optimal high quality images. Performs all examinations with minimal radiation exposure to patient and operator with ALARA awareness.

Required Qualifications:

  • Education to meet certification, license or registration requirement.
  • Upon hire: Oregon Radiographer License or
  • Upon hire: Oregon Radiographer Temporary License.
  • New graduates must have OBMI temporary license and obtain permanent license within 6 months of hire.
  • Within 6 months (180 days) of hire: National Certification from American Registry of Radiologic Technologists.
  • Upon hire: National Provider BLS - American Heart Association.

Providence has been serving the Pacific Northwest since 1856 when Mother Joseph of the Sacred Heart and four other Sisters of Providence arrived in Vancouver, Washington Territory. As the largest healthcare system and largest private employer in Oregon, Providence is located in areas ranging from the Columbia Gorge to the wine country to sunny southern Oregon to charming coastal communities to the urban setting of Portland.

Our award-winning and comprehensive medical centers are known for outstanding programs in cancer, cardiology, neurosciences, orthopedics, women's services, emergency and trauma care, pediatrics and neonatal intensive care. Our not-for-profit network also provides a full spectrum of care with leading-edge diagnostics and treatment, outpatient health centers, physician groups and clinics, numerous outreach programs, and hospice and home care.
